Downtown

The neighbourhood of Downtown St. Albert can be found in the city of St. Albert, Alberta, which is situated in the Greater Edmonton metropolitan area.

Transportation

Biking is easy in Downtown because the cycling network is fairly good. Many of the homes for sale in this part of St. Albert are located in places that are also reasonably suitable for walking; running day-to-day errands is easy on foot, and a variety of businesses are close by. Travelling by transit can be difficult in Downtown due to the low service level. Nonetheless, homeowners are served by a few bus lines, and bus stops are not very far-removed from most residences. However, the best transportation option in this area is usually a car. It is very convenient to park, and it is a very short car ride to the closest highway from any location in this area.

Services

It is frequently feasible for property owners in Downtown to shop for general and specialty groceries by walking. In addition, Downtown is a good place in which to eat out. Regarding education, parents and their kids will appreciate the proximity to schools and daycares, which are within walking distance from most, if not all, homes for sale in this area.

Character

Downtown is reasonably quiet, as the streets are quite peaceful - however noise can be bothersome closer to the railway line.
